Use the Henderson-Hasselbalch equation to perform the following calculations. The Ka of acetic acid is 1.8 ? 10-5. Review your calculations with your instructor before preparing the buffer solutions. • Buffer A: Calculate the mass of solid sodium acetate required to mix with 100.0 mL of 0.1 M acetic acid to prepare a pH 4 buffer. Record the mass in your data table. • Buffer B: Calculate the mass of solid sodium acetate required to mix with 100.0 mL of 1.0 M acetic acid to prepare a pH 4 buffer. Record the mass in your data table.
